Operating Modes
The microprocessor uses a complex program to determine which operating mode the unit
should be in. Therefore, it is difficult to predict which operating mode the unit should be in by
comparing the setpoint to the box temperature.
The diesel engine operates at either low speed or high speed as determined by the
microprocessor. The unit will Cool or Heat in either high or low speed. The unit will Defrost in
low speed only. Heat and Defrost consists of hot gas delivered to the evaporator coil distributor.

Defrost
Frost gradually builds-up on evaporator coils as a result of normal operation. The unit uses hot
refrigerant to defrost the evaporator coils. Hot refrigerant gas passes through the evaporator coil
and melts the frost. The water flows through collection drain tubes onto the ground. The
methods of Defrost initiation are Automatic and Manual.
